The Wrestling Observer Newsletter reports the plan for the upcoming Hell In a Cell Pay-Per-View is to have John Cena vs. Dean Ambrose face each other in a HIAC match.
The winner of that match would main event the show with Seth Rollins in the Cell and the loser would face Randy Orton, also in the Cell.
We should know by the end of Monday's Raw broadcast the main events for the pay-per-view.
